Royal Scot Crystal Mayfair Drinking Glasses

Introducing Mayfair, a stunning range of British made classical hand cut glassware. Crafted in traditional manner in Stourbridge, England, the glasses and decanters in the Mayfair Collection feature deep diamond cuts surmounted by vertical prism details, creating a brilliant visual effect.

0 products

No products found
Use fewer filters or remove all